Tau Army List 2.0

I have been incapacitated of late: I got a splinter in my thumb which got infected and swelled. It needed a cream that required a bandage around it. This made it impossible to hold a miniature steady, so I haven't been able to paint. Instead I got around to a few things I had been meaning to do for a while. One of those things was re-writing my army list.

I always write an army list before collecting any minis. It may change but it gives me a goal of what I'm going to collect and paint. I've already written one which is here but I decided to change it for a variety of reasons. Most of it is for models and units that I like. For example, I'm not sold on the XV8 Crisis suits so I dropped three of them. I love the XV25 Stealth suits models but had none of them in the list. I also love the idea of the Skyray and drones  but had none of them either. Unfortunately, to fit all of that in, I had to drop the Riptide but it will feature when the list expands to 1750 or 1850 points. So on with the list:

Commander Cyclone

Here it is, this is how my Tau commander got his name. (note I still have to get the model, but still...)

"Shas'O Sio'era'sha'is, known to the Imperium as Commander Cyclone, earned his name much as Commander Shadswosun did: through a single decisive victory. In the opening moves of the Ziest Campaign, a planet that was known in the Imperium as Angritus was re-invaded after the Tau conquered it. The Tau had an established colony there and needed plenty of time to evacuate. One by one though the cities fell to the brutal onslaught of Imperial Guardsmen and Space Marines. Only the capital remained in Tau hands, as well as pockets of the countryside. The Coalition Command on the planet faced seemingly only one option: abandon the planet and retreat. Much would be left behind and it would be a bitter blow, but the attack had been too swift and too vicious to repel. As they prepared the final evacuation, the recently promoted commander offered to buy them more time to retreat properly. He believed he could stall the Imperial forces long enough to evacuate all Tau personnel, loyal humans (Gue'vesa) and technology. Though sceptical, the command trusted their military leader and began a thorough and proper evacuation.

Tau Fluff

One of the things that will probably come across as I continue to post on this blog is that I love fluff. The stories and background of a race are, for me, as (if not more) important as the miniatures. The minis are the representation of that race on the table-top but the fluff is what brings those pieces of resin, metal and plastic to life. I'll post more on this in the future, this post though is about my own Tau army. I have named every unit after it's leader (the Shas'ui in a fire warrior squad or Shas'vre in a suit unit). This post is about my commander, Commander Cyclone of the Au'taal sept. I will post more on him soon, specifically how he got his name, as well as posting about the other units!
